  • Patent number: 4838511
    Abstract: A power seat apparatus for an automotive vehicle in which a screw shaft supported on an upper rail having a seat cushion fastened thereto is moved relative to a lower rail secured to the vehicle body by a speed reducer and motor fixedly mounted on the lower rail. A coupling is provided for coupling an input shaft of the speed reducer and an output shaft of the motor. The input shaft has a longitudinally extending first groove at a distal end thereof, and the coupling has a first wall portion at one end for being inserted into the first groove. The output shaft has a longitudinally extending second groove perpendicular to the first groove at a distal end thereof, and the coupling has a second wall portion at its other end for being inserted into the second groove. The coupling also has an inner wall surface at the one end for receiving an outer wall surface of the distal end of the input shaft, an an inner wall surface at the other end for receiving an outer wall surface of the distal end of the output shaft.

  • Patent number: 4732425
    Abstract: A seat reclining mechanism includes a first bracket attached to a seat back of a seat assembly and a second bracket attached to a seat cushion of the seat assembly, an internal gear provided on the first bracket, an external gear provided on the second bracket for engagement with the internal gear. Both gears are rotatably supported on the eccentric shaft for relative rotation of the first and second brackets. Further, a bearing member is disposed between the first and second brackets for reducing the friction therebetween upon relative rotational movement.

  • Patent number: 4705318
    Abstract: A seat back reclining mechanism for a vehicle seat includes an upper and lower brackets respectively secured to the seat back and the seat cushion. A reduction gear mechanism is provided between the upper and lower brackets for a stepless adjustment of the reclining angle. An actuating knob is located at one side of the seat cushion for the convenience of operation. A belt-sprocket type motion transmitting mechanism is provided between the actuating knob and the reduction gear mechanism for transmitting a rotation of the knob to the gear mechanism. In order to prevent the seat back from being inclined under the load applied by the passenger, a constraining device is provided for preventing the motion transmitting mechanism from transmitting the force from the reduction gear mechanism.

  • Patent number: 4678232
    Abstract: An upwardly and downward adjustable headrest assembly for the seat backrest of a vehicle includes a fixed stay upstanding from the seat backrest, guide shoes slidable up and down along the stay and carrying a headrest body, and a locking mechanism disposed between one guide shoe and the stay for locking the guide shoe to the stay at any position therealong. The interior of the headrest provides the space needed to receive the stay as the headrest is moved up and down along the stay via the guide shoes, thereby allowing the headrest assembly to be installed on the backrest without increasing the thickness of the backrest.

  • Patent number: 4576412
    Abstract: A seat reclining mechanism comprising an upper bracket adapted to be secured to a seat back of a seat assembly, a lower bracket adapted to be secured to a seat cushion of the seat assembly, an internal gear provided on the upper bracket, an external gear provided on the lower bracket and adapted for meshing engagement with the internal gear the external gear being smaller in number of gear teeth than the internal gear. An eccentric shaft is provided and has a shaft portion journalling the external gear and an eccentric portion journalling the internal gear so that the gears are engaged with each other at a circumferential position. The eccentric shaft is journalled through a bearing on the lower bracket, and a manually operable knob shaft is rotatably carried by the lower bracket. A rotation transmitting mechanism is provided between the knob shaft and the eccentric shaft for transmitting rotation of the knob shaft to the eccentric shaft.

  • Patent number: 4339103
    Abstract: A device for adjusting the inclined angle of the seating surface of the seat cushion of an automotive seat essentially mounted in a vehicle. A pair of seat slide adjusting units are fixed to seat slide upper rails arranged on a floor surface and are disposed at both sides of a seat cushion frame. A sector gear plate is so secured to a bracket fixedly secured to the seat slide adjusting unit as to be elevationally rocked at its base around a fulcrum. Another bracket is fixedly secured to the seat sliding adjusting unit. A pinion gear rotated by a handle knob is journaled at the another bracket at a fulcrum. The pinion gear is coupled through a non-reversing unit with the handle knob in a manner that the gear may be freely rotated by the operation of the knob but may not be rotated by the rotating load applied from the pinion gear side. The pinion gear is engaged in mesh with the teeth of the gear plate.

  • Patent number: 4168051
    Abstract: An automobile seat position-adjusting assembly having slidably related outer and inner rails rigidly attachable respectively to a seat and automobile floor and a pawl member for selectively locking and unlocking the rails. The inner rail has a plurality of latch recesses, and the pawl member is pivoted on an edge of the outer rail and includes a tooth extending through the outer rail to selectively engage with one of the plurality of latch recesses so as to lock and unlock the slidable rails as the pawl member's handle is manually rotated. The pawl member has a curved lip hinge portion which encloses a protruding edge of the outer rail and is held in place by a spring and the interaction of the pawl and the rails.

  • Patent number: 4109973
    Abstract: A vehicle seat slide adjuster includes a pair of guide rails which are slidable relative to each other one being secured to a vehicle seat and the other secured to a vehicle stationary part, and a latch mechanism for locking the seat to its desired or selected position after the relative sliding movement between the guide rails. The latch mechanism includes a pawl provided on one of the guide rails, latch holes provided on the other of the guide rails, and a pawl actuating lever for actuating the engagement and disengagement of the pawl and the latch hole, wherein the pawl actuating lever and the pawl are integrally formed in one piece and disposed within one of the guide rails.
